How to Order Stainless Steel Plate for Tank and Skid Fabrication Projects

Industrial stainless steel plate stacks and fabrication layout for tank and skid project sourcing

Buying stainless steel plate for tank fabrication, skid assemblies, and export equipment projects usually looks simple at the enquiry stage. Buyers ask for a grade, a thickness, and a quantity, then wait for quotations. The problem is that many quotation gaps are created before the supplier even replies. If the RFQ does not define the fabrication route, surface condition, certificate expectation, or cutting scope, suppliers price different assumptions and the purchasing team ends up comparing numbers that do not describe the same supply package.

For project buyers, OEM procurement teams, distributors, and fabrication managers, the real goal is not only to buy plate at a competitive rate. The goal is to buy plate that moves cleanly into production, supports inspection requirements, and arrives in a condition that does not create extra workshop cost. This guide explains how to source stainless steel plate more effectively for tank and skid fabrication so quotations are more accurate and orders are easier to execute.

Define the End Use Before Asking for a Quote

A short request for 304 stainless steel plate oder 316 stainless steel plate is a starting point, not a complete purchasing basis. Plate used for water-treatment skids, storage tanks, CIP units, support frames, hoppers, and process modules can face very different service conditions. Corrosion exposure, weld density, cleaning chemistry, and visual finish expectations all affect the right commercial and technical choice.

304 stainless steel plate is commonly reviewed when the project needs a widely available austenitic grade with good weldability and practical cost for general fabrication. 316 stainless steel plate is more often considered when chloride exposure, coastal installation, aggressive washdown, or more demanding process media increase corrosion risk. Where heavy welding is expected, buyers should also state whether low-carbon options such as 304L or 316L are preferred so the supplier can quote on the correct basis from the start.

A useful enquiry tells the supplier what the plate will become after delivery. If the material will be rolled into shells, cut into reinforcement pads, machined, polished, or built into export skids, that context helps the supplier recommend a more suitable stock or mill route.

Control Plate Size, Tolerance, and Yield Assumptions

Many sourcing problems come from vague dimension planning. Buyers should define thickness, width, length, and quantity for each line item, and they should also clarify whether they need full plates, cut blanks, or processed parts. A quotation based on standard stock plates is not directly comparable with one that already includes cut-to-size service and yield planning.

Thickness tolerance and flatness can have a direct effect on fabrication efficiency. If the plate will be laser cut, plasma cut, formed, or fitted into predesigned assemblies, variation in incoming material can slow production and create hidden labor cost. A low ton price loses value quickly when the workshop spends extra time correcting material condition. For this reason, buyers comparing stainless steel plate suppliers should ask how the quoted plate will perform in production, not only how it is priced.

Specify Finish and Edge Condition Early

Surface finish should be written into the first RFQ because it changes both cost and usability. For many industrial tanks and skid bases, hot rolled No.1 stainless steel plate is commercially appropriate. For visible equipment, hygienic process skids, or components that will be polished later, buyers may need a smoother supply condition. If the finish is not clearly stated, different suppliers can quote different assumptions and still appear to be offering the same material.

Edge condition matters as well. Some projects can accept normal mill edges, while others need sheared, trimmed, deburred, or contour-cut pieces ready for welding or assembly. Defining that scope early reduces quote revisions and helps procurement compare offers on a like-for-like basis.

Make Documentation Part of the Original Commercial Scope

For export fabrication, paperwork is often as important as the plate itself. Buyers should state whether they require mill test certificates, heat traceability, EN 10204 3.1 documents where applicable, third-party inspection support, or project-specific marking. When those requirements appear only after pricing, lead time and cost usually change.

Packing and dispatch terms should be treated the same way. Plate for international shipment may need wooden packing, moisture protection, interleaving, export labels, or mixed bundles matched to fabrication sequence. Buyers should also confirm whether the quotation is based on available stock, new mill production, or a combined supply route. Those details influence schedule reliability just as much as the headline price.

Build a Better RFQ for Tank and Skid Fabrication

A strong RFQ for stainless steel plate usually includes:

  • Grade and preferred variant, such as 304, 304L, 316, or 316L
  • Thickness, width, length, quantity, and whether sizes are fixed or flexible
  • Required finish, flatness concern, and any tolerance priority
  • Whether supply is full plate, cut-to-size plate, or fabrication blanks
  • Drawing references, BOM files, or cutting lists where processing is needed
  • Certificate, traceability, inspection, and marking requirements
  • Destination, packing basis, and target shipment timing

If the buyer can accept alternative nesting plans, substitute stock sizes, or split shipments to shorten lead time, that flexibility should be stated clearly. Suppliers can often improve the commercial offer when they understand which points are mandatory and which points can be optimized.

Compare Quotes on Total Usable Value

Zwei Angebote für stainless steel plate may list the same alloy and thickness but still represent different supply value. One may cover only basic stock material. Another may include cut-to-size service, better documents, and export-ready packing. The second quote may look higher at first, yet still be the better purchase if it reduces production loss, administrative work, and shipping risk.

Before placing the order, buyers should compare origin assumptions, stock-versus-mill route, processing inclusions, certificate coverage, dispatch timing, and packing scope. That review shows whether a lower first-line number is genuinely lower in total project cost. In industrial procurement, the most reliable quotation is usually the one that removes uncertainty for both purchasing and fabrication teams.
